What is a construction worker?

Construction workers are skilled tradespeople who perform a variety of tasks involved in building and maintaining structures such as houses, roads, bridges, and commercial buildings. Their duties can include everything from site preparation and using machinery to installing materials and ensuring safety standards are met. Construction is a physically demanding job that often requires teamwork, technical knowledge, and adherence to safety protocols. These workers may specialize in different trades, such as carpentry, masonry, plumbing, or electrical work.

What are construction jobs?

Construction jobs encompass a wide range of opportunities in the industry, ranging from carpenters and electricians to project managers and civil engineers. Construction professionals participate in a wide range of projects. There are residential projects, such as single family homes, small lot developments, or apartment buildings, commercial projects, such as building strip malls, industrial facilities or office buildings, and a range of infrastructure projects, such as public transit construction or building bridges. Your duties and responsibilities depend on the type of project and your role in the construction industry.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working in construction, and how can they be addressed?

Construction professionals often encounter challenges such as tight project deadlines, changing weather conditions, and coordinating with multiple stakeholders like architects, engineers, and subcontractors. Effective communication, strong organizational skills, and adaptability are essential to overcoming these issues. Many teams use project management software and regular site meetings to stay aligned and address problems quickly, ensuring projects stay on track and safety standards are upheld.

Construction is a broad field involving various trades and tasks on building sites, while carpenters specialize in woodwork, framing, and finishing. Both roles are essential in the building industry, but construction workers may perform multiple trades, whereas carpenters focus specifically on carpentry tasks.

Job Title: Commercial Construction Estimator

Overview: We are seeking a dedicated and experienced Commercial Construction Estimator to join our team. The ideal candidate will possess a strong background in construction estimation, with a focus on commercial building projects. This role offers an exciting opportunity to contribute to the success of diverse construction ventures by accurately assessing project costs, analyzing bids, and collaborating with project stakeholders.

Responsibilities:

  1. Project Evaluation: Review project specifications, blueprints, and site conditions to thoroughly understand project scope, requirements, and constraints.
  2. Cost Estimation: Utilize construction estimating software and industry knowledge to prepare detailed and accurate cost estimates, including labor, materials, equipment, and subcontractor expenses.
  3. Bid Preparation: Collaborate with project managers, architects, engineers, and subcontractors to develop comprehensive bid proposals, ensuring alignment with project specifications and budgetary constraints.
  4. Vendor and Subcontractor Management: Solicit quotes from suppliers and subcontractors, negotiate pricing and terms, and maintain positive relationships to secure competitive pricing and quality services.
  5. Value Engineering: Identify cost-saving opportunities and value engineering options without compromising project quality or integrity, providing alternative solutions and recommendations as needed.
  6. Cost Tracking: Monitor project costs throughout the construction process, comparing actual expenses to estimated costs and identifying variances for proactive cost management.
  7. Document Management: Organize and maintain accurate project documentation, including bids, contracts, change orders, and correspondence, ensuring accessibility for project stakeholders and compliance with regulatory requirements.
  8. Communication: Communicate effectively with project teams, clients, vendors, and subcontractors to clarify requirements, address concerns, and facilitate smooth project execution.
  9. Industry Knowledge: Stay abreast of industry trends, construction methods, building codes, regulations, and best practices relevant to commercial construction, continuously enhancing expertise and contributing to team knowledge.

Qualifications:

  • Proven experience as a construction estimator, preferably specializing in commercial building projects.
  • Proficiency in construction estimating software (e.g., Procore, Bluebeam, PlanSwift) and Microsoft Office Suite.
  • Strong understanding of construction materials, methods, and costs, with the ability to accurately interpret project blueprints and specifications.
  • Excellent mathematical and analytical skills, with a keen attention to detail and accuracy.
  • Effective communication and negotiation skills, with the ability to collaborate with diverse stakeholders and build strong relationships.
  • Bachelor’s degree in construction management, engineering, or related field (preferred) or equivalent combination of education and experience.
